Zusammenfassung: | Understanding microbarom observations requires a quantitative description of diffracted arrivals which are not predicted by ray theory. A simple and efficient wave description of diffracted arrivals propagating in the troposphere and stratosphere is proposed. It is found that under certain conditions the diffracted arrivals can account for a considerable portion of the total infrasonic energy transmitted from a source on the ocean surface. |
